Reviews Summary

The redesigned 2022 Hyundai Tucson has to offer a high-tech cabin, comfortable ride, competent engine lineup, and spacious cargo area to keep up with the Joneses in the hot-selling and competitive compact SUV class. It does that, and more, with Hyundai giving plenty of compelling reasons to take the 2022 Tucson for a test drive.

Reviews Summary

The 2021 Audi Q3 is a subcompact luxury SUV. Small crossovers and SUVs are seemingly taking over the automotive world, and even among this extremely crowded field, the Q3 is a standout. Despite having “SUV” in the name, the expectation with these vehicles is that they drive as comfortably and are as efficiently as a sedan. The Q3 delivers on this with a refined ride and standard driver assistance features, as well as helpful-in car tech.

The Q3 first entered the North American market for the 2013 model year. The redesigned second-generation model arrived for 2019 and is still on sale today. For the 2021 model year, the Q3 gains additional high tech safety features and loses its top-tier Prestige trim. You can now get the features from this trim as options packages.

Look and feel

2022 Hyundai Tucson

8/10

2021 Audi Q3

8/10

The 2021 Audi Q3 showcased a design that fit well within the era of "postmodern automotive styling," with its massive corporate grille complementing the stout, chunky styling. This design suggested utility and dynamic handling, though it primarily delivered on the latter. Inside, the Q3's cabin mirrored this modern aesthetic, with a dash design that prominently framed the center touchscreen. When the interior debuted in 2019, it was a standout, but by 2021, Volkswagen's similar designs had somewhat diminished its uniqueness. Despite this, the Q3's interior remained modern and refined, though not as distinctive as before.

In contrast, the 2022 Hyundai Tucson rode on a new platform and was offered in the U.S. as a long-wheelbase model with two rows of seating and expanded cargo space. Its front featured Hyundai's new design language, with a parametric grille that cleverly concealed LED lights, creating a unique visual signature. The side profile borrowed styling cues from the Hyundai Elantra, while the rear boasted distinctive LED taillights. The Tucson's design helped it stand out among compact SUVs, with high-end trims offering premium fascias, skid plates, and a panoramic sunroof. The interior was well-appointed, with stain-resistant cloth seats and a spacious cabin that rivaled other compact SUVs in its class.

Performance

2022 Hyundai Tucson

7/10

2021 Audi Q3

7/10

The 2021 Audi Q3 was equipped with a turbocharged 2.0-liter four-cylinder engine, producing 184 horsepower and 221 pound-feet of torque, paired with an eight-speed automatic transmission and Quattro all-wheel drive. The S-Line trim offered a more powerful version of the same engine, delivering 228 horsepower and 258 pound-feet of torque. This engine provided a lively driving experience, especially in Sport mode, which enhanced throttle response and transmission mapping. The Q3's handling was nimble, offering a comfortable ride that balanced engagement and refinement. However, the base engine exhibited some turbo lag, particularly noticeable during hard acceleration or highway passing.

The 2022 Hyundai Tucson offered two powertrain options: a 2.5-liter direct-injected four-cylinder engine with 187 horsepower and 178 pound-feet of torque, and a turbocharged 1.6-liter four-cylinder hybrid engine with 226 combined horsepower and 258 pound-feet of torque. The hybrid powertrain was the standout, providing more power and a more enjoyable driving experience. The Tucson's hybrid model outperformed competitors like the Ford Escape Hybrid and Honda CR-V Hybrid. All-wheel drive was standard on the hybrid and available on ICE models, performing well in off-road conditions. The Tucson Hybrid was notably more fuel-efficient, achieving up to 38 mpg combined, while the ICE models offered respectable fuel economy figures.

Form and function

2022 Hyundai Tucson

9/10

2021 Audi Q3

8/10

The 2021 Audi Q3 offered 48 cubic feet of cargo space with the rear seats folded and 23.7 cubic feet behind the rear seats. While the space behind the seats was decent for a subcompact luxury SUV, the overall cargo capacity was subpar for the class. However, the Q3 compensated with ample passenger space, providing comfortable front seats and impressive rear headroom and legroom. It could seat five, but four passengers would enjoy a more comfortable road trip experience.

The 2022 Hyundai Tucson, as a budget-friendly compact SUV, boasted an interior that rivaled its competitors like the Toyota RAV4 and Honda CR-V. It featured a six-way power-adjustable driver's seat, with an eight-way version available on higher trims, along with lumbar support and heated front seats. The new platform allowed for increased passenger and cargo space, with the Tucson offering more passenger volume than the CR-V, RAV4, and Escape. Its 74.8 cubic-foot cargo area was comparable to the Forester, RAV4, and CR-V, and it featured a 60-40 split-folding rear seat with a dual-level cargo floor on ICE models.

Technology

2022 Hyundai Tucson

8/10

2021 Audi Q3

9/10

The 2021 Audi Q3 came standard with an 8.8-inch touchscreen infotainment system running Audi's MMI system, featuring logical menu navigation, Android Auto, and wireless Apple CarPlay. An upgraded 10.1-inch touchscreen with navigation was available, along with wireless device charging, satellite radio, and a Bang & Olufsen 15-speaker premium audio system. The Audi Virtual Cockpit was also available, replacing the traditional instrument cluster with a customizable digital display.

The 2022 Hyundai Tucson offered a robust set of standard tech features, including an 8-inch infotainment touchscreen, wireless Android Auto and Apple CarPlay, and a six-speaker audio system. Higher trims added satellite radio, Blue Link mobile app compatibility, and a fully digital instrument cluster. A 10.25-inch touchscreen was available, though it required plugging in devices for Apple CarPlay and Android Auto. The larger screen was part of a flat, touch-sensitive head unit that integrated climate and media controls, necessitating reliance on steering wheel controls and voice commands for ease of use.

Safety

2022 Hyundai Tucson

9/10

2021 Audi Q3

9/10

The 2021 Audi Q3 featured standard Audi Pre Sense and Pre Sense Front, which included forward-collision warning, automatic emergency braking, and pedestrian detection. Lane-departure warning was also standard, with optional features like blind-spot monitoring, rear cross-traffic alert, adaptive cruise control, and traffic-sign recognition. Additional options included a 360-degree camera system, parking sensors, and self-parking assist.

The 2022 Hyundai Tucson had not been rated by the IIHS or NHTSA, but it offered a comprehensive suite of safety features through Hyundai SmartSense. Standard features included forward collision-avoidance assist, lane-keep assist, automatic high beams, and a driver attention monitor. Optional features encompassed blind-spot warning, rear cross-traffic alert, adaptive cruise control, and a surround-view camera system. Hyundai also provided a robust warranty package, including a 10-year/100,000-mile powertrain warranty and complimentary maintenance for three years.

According to CarGurus experts, the overall rating for the 2021 Audi Q3 is 8.2 out of 10, while the 2022 Hyundai Tucson scores 8.3 out of 10. Based on these ratings, the 2022 Hyundai Tucson is recommended for its superior overall score, spacious interior, and impressive fuel efficiency, particularly in the hybrid model.
